§10145. Termination of certain provisions
Sections 10139 and 10140 of this title shall cease to have effect at such time as a repository developed under this part is licensed to receive and possess high-level radioactive waste and spent nuclear fuel.
(Pub. L. 97–425, title I, §125, Jan. 7, 1983, 96 Stat. 2229.)
